How to Get Distilled Emotions in Path of Exile 2
The ability to anoint your amulets and Waystones becomes available later in the game, as it requires Distilled Emotions, which you can obtain from Delirium Maps. If you're familiar with the original *Path of Exile*, you might recognize Distilled Emotions as similar to Blight Oils. There are ten types of Distilled Emotions: Despair, Disgust, Envy, Fear, Greed, Guilt, Ire, Isolation, Paranoia, and Suffering.
The primary method to acquire Distilled Emotions is by completing Delirium Maps, which reward you with a random selection of these emotions upon completion. Alternatively, you can obtain them through currency exchange or the trade market.
To upgrade Distilled Emotions, you can use the Reforging Bench. Combining three of the same type of emotion will yield an upgraded version of that emotion, giving you greater control over your collection.
For those seeking a challenge, Simulacrum waves offer a chance to drop Distilled Emotions. However, this method is less efficient than Delirium Maps and requires a robust build to handle the increased difficulty.
How to Anoint Items in Path of Exile 2
Anointing is currently available for Waystones and amulets, though additional options may be introduced as the game progresses through Early Access. To anoint an amulet, select a Distilled Emotion to access the Instilling window. The choice of emotion here is irrelevant. Place the amulet in the central box and then allocate a Distilled Emotion to each of the three boxes at the bottom. The specific emotions required for the desired anointing ability are listed in the Passive Skill Tree. To view these, hover over a Notable Passive Skill and press alt on a keyboard or R3 on a controller.

The skills you choose to anoint will vary based on your build, and remember, anointing is not a permanent effect. You can re-anoint an amulet by repeating the process, allowing the new skill to replace the old one and adjust to your evolving build.
Similarly, you can anoint Waystones to increase their difficulty, which in turn enhances the potential loot drops. However, both amulets and Waystones cannot be anointed if they are corrupted.
